/*
|
||||
This is a test sketch for the Adafruit assembled Motor Shield for Arduino v2
|
||||
It won't work with v1.x motor shields! Only for the v2's with built in PWM
|
||||
control
|
||||
|
||||
For use with the Adafruit Motor Shield v2
|
||||
----> http://www.adafruit.com/products/1438
|
||||
*/
|
||||
|
||||
#include <Wire.h>
|
||||
#include <Adafruit_MotorShield.h>
|
||||
|
||||
// Create the motor shield object with the default I2C address
|
||||
Adafruit_MotorShield AFMS = Adafruit_MotorShield();
|
||||
// Or, create it with a different I2C address (say for stacking)
|
||||
// Adafruit_MotorShield AFMS = Adafruit_MotorShield(0x61);
|
||||
|
||||
// Select which 'port' M1, M2, M3 or M4. In this case, M1
|
||||
Adafruit_DCMotor *myMotor = AFMS.getMotor(1);
|
||||
// You can also make another motor on port M2
|
||||
//Adafruit_DCMotor *myOtherMotor = AFMS.getMotor(2);
|
||||
|
||||
void setup() {
|
||||
Serial.begin(9600); // set up Serial library at 9600 bps
|
||||
Serial.println("Adafruit Motorshield v2 - DC Motor test!");
|
||||
|
||||
AFMS.begin(); // create with the default frequency 1.6KHz
|
||||
//AFMS.begin(1000); // OR with a different frequency, say 1KHz
|
||||
|
||||
// Set the speed to start, from 0 (off) to 255 (max speed)
|
||||
myMotor->setSpeed(150);
|
||||
myMotor->run(FORWARD);
|
||||
// turn on motor
|
||||
myMotor->run(RELEASE);
|
||||
}
|
||||
|
||||
void loop() {
|
||||
uint8_t i;
|
||||
|
||||
Serial.print("tick");
|
||||
|
||||
myMotor->run(FORWARD);
|
||||
for (i=0; i<255; i++) {
|
||||
myMotor->setSpeed(i);
|
||||
delay(10);
|
||||
}
|
||||
for (i=255; i!=0; i--) {
|
||||
myMotor->setSpeed(i);
|
||||
delay(10);
|
||||
}
|
||||
|
||||
Serial.print("tock");
|
||||
|
||||
myMotor->run(BACKWARD);
|
||||
for (i=0; i<255; i++) {
|
||||
myMotor->setSpeed(i);
|
||||
delay(10);
|
||||
}
|
||||
for (i=255; i!=0; i--) {
|
||||
myMotor->setSpeed(i);
|
||||
delay(10);
|
||||
}
|
||||
|
||||
Serial.print("tech");
|
||||
myMotor->run(RELEASE);
|
||||
delay(1000);
|
||||
}
